#83554c color RGB value is (131,85,76). #83554c color name is Custom Color color.

#83554c hex color red value is 131, green value is 85 and the blue value of its RGB is 76.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#83554c hue: 0.03, saturation: 0.27 and the lightness value of 83554c is 0.41.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#83554c color hex is 0.00, 0.35, 0.42, 0.49. Web safe color of #83554c is #996633. Color #83554c contains mainly RED color.

About #83554C Custom Color

#83554C (Custom Color) is a red-based color with RGB values of 131, 85, 76. This color belongs to the red color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#83554c,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#83554c can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#83554c), RGB (rgb(131, 85, 76)), HSL (hsl(10, 27%, 41%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#996633,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
